Cost

uPVC double-glazed sash Windows are a stylish, long-lasting and cost-effective option for your home. They are energy efficient and can reduce your heating costs by up to 40%. In addition they are made of an extremely durable material that will not fade or warp. These advantages make uPVC windows a good long-term investment for your home.

The initial installation cost of uPVC Sash Window ranges from PS450 to PS1,200 based on the size and customisation options. However, this investment will pay for itself in the long run with reduced maintenance and energy costs. Maintenance

uPVC double-glazed sash windows are an excellent choice for older homes since they look similar to traditional timber period windows. They are also durable, long-lasting and easy to maintain. To keep them looking their best, regular cleaning with soapy water is all you need. It's also important to regularly check and lubricate the mechanisms.

uPVC sash window are a great choice because they do not require painting, which saves you time and money. They come in a variety of finishes, colors and sizes, so it's possible to find a style that matches your home. Sliding uPVC sash Windows are also extremely secure. They come with a range of locking mechanisms and can be upgraded to achieve Secured by Design status for the very highest levels of home security.

uPVC is also extremely robust and weatherproof. This means that your windows will not discolour or warp over time, and will remain beautiful for many years to come. They are also cleaner than wooden windows. You can use a damp cloth to wipe down the frame, but don't rub the surface since it could cause damage to it.

The best way to clean uPVC is to use a soft cloth that has been soaked in mild detergent and warm water. Rinse and dry the frames swiftly to prevent streaking. It is also advisable to clean the sill if you have a large or wide window. Be sure that there isn't any dirt or dust is getting in the space between your window and the floor.

The beading or the putty used to seal joints of sash windows can start to fail. This can cause a whistling noise or draught, and it's essential to repair the issue when you spot the problem.

Fortunately it's a simple repair job that can be carried out by your local uPVC installer. The draught can be fixed by using a small amount of expanding foam and the beading or putty can be replaced using an sash window sealant that is specially designed for, so your uPVC windows will remain in good condition for a long time to be.
